Andrew Bush
Director, Office of Family Assistance |
Andrew Bush is Director of the Office of Family Assistance in the Administration for Children and Families, U.S. Department of Health and Human Services. Prior to joining the Bush administration, he was executive deputy administrator of the Human Resources Administration, City of New York, from 1998 to July 2001. He was director of the Welfare Policy Center at the Hudson Institute, 1994-98. Bush also worked for seven years on Capitol Hill, serving as a professional staff member on the House Ways and Means Committee and a legislative assistant to Sen. Pete V. Domenici, R-New Mexico. He holds a masters degree in public policy studies from the University of Chicago and an undergraduate degree from The Ohio State University. |
